Implementing effective pest management solutions is pest management solutions for businesses crucial for any business. It not only protects your stock and assets but also safeguards the safety of your personnel and clients.
A comprehensive pest management plan should comprise a variety of measures. This often requires regular evaluations to identify potential infestation sites. Swiftly addressing any issues is key to preventing infestations from worsening.
Furthermore, implementing sanitation protocols can significantly reduce the probability of pest incursions.
Consider using exclusion methods to seal entry points for pests. Professional pest control services can provide valuable guidance and implement targeted measures as needed.
Remember, a proactive and comprehensive approach to pest management is essential for maintaining a healthy and productive business environment.

Comprehensive Pest Management for Thriving Businesses
Implementing strategic pest prevention measures is essential for any business aiming to achieve lasting success. By adopting a integrated approach, you can eliminate the risk of infestations and their harmful impact on your operations. A strong prevention program includes routine checks, sanitation practices, and the implementation of physical barriers. By staying ahead of the curve, you can protect your customer trust and ensure a healthy environment for both employees and patrons.
- Carefully check potential pest entry points such as cracks, gaps, and vents.
- Ensure strict sanitation practices by disposing of waste regularly
- Close all gaps to prevent pests from entering your facility.
